Get In Touch

Location

58 Main road,
San Francisco, USA, 20152

Get Newsletter

Get Latest News & Update

Get In Touch
Insurance Candidates

claim-icon

Start or Track Insurance

Lorem ipsum dolor sit amet, consectetur adipiscing elit